The annual salary statistics of radio and television announcers in Milwaukee-Waukesha-West Allis, Wisconsin is shown in Table 1. The wage statistics of radio and television announcers in Milwaukee-Waukesha-West Allis is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].
Percentile Bracket | Average Annual Salary |
---|---|
10th Percentile Wage | $30,520 |
25th Percentile Wage | $32,380 |
50th Percentile Wage | $43,270 |
75th Percentile Wage | $59,060 |
90th Percentile Wage | $78,430 |
Table 1 shows the average annual salary for radio and television announcers in Milwaukee-Waukesha-West Allis, Wisconsin in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$78,430.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$43,270.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$30,520.
The table and chart below show the trend of the median salary of radio and television announcers from 2012 to 2022.
Year | Median Salary | Yearly Growth | 10-Year Growth |
---|---|---|---|
2022 | $43,270 | 14.70% | 43.84% |
2021 | $36,910 | -14.39% | - |
2020 | $42,220 | -28.68% | - |
2019 | $54,330 | -17.04% | - |
2018 | $63,590 | 12.11% | - |
2017 | $55,890 | 42.94% | - |
2016 | $31,890 | 14.55% | - |
2015 | $27,250 | 10.39% | - |
2014 | $24,420 | 1.39% | - |
2013 | $24,080 | -0.91% | - |
2012 | $24,300 | - | - |
From Table 3 we note that with a median annual salary of $43,270, Milwaukee-Waukesha-West Allis is the second highest paying city for radio and television announcers in state of Wisconsin, following the highest paying city Green Bay (median annual salary of $46,910). Compared with Green Bay, the median annual salary of radio and television announcers in Milwaukee-Waukesha-West Allis is 7.8 percent (7.8%) lower.
